{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,2,1]],"date-time":"2026-02-01T07:07:28Z","timestamp":1769929648050,"version":"3.49.0"},"reference-count":74,"publisher":"IEEE","license":[{"start":{"date-parts":[[2025,11,16]],"date-time":"2025-11-16T00:00:00Z","timestamp":1763251200000},"content-version":"stm-asf","delay-in-days":0,"URL":"https:\/\/2.zoppoz.workers.dev:443\/https\/doi.org\/10.15223\/policy-029"},{"start":{"date-parts":[[2025,11,16]],"date-time":"2025-11-16T00:00:00Z","timestamp":1763251200000},"content-version":"stm-asf","delay-in-days":0,"URL":"https:\/\/2.zoppoz.workers.dev:443\/https\/doi.org\/10.15223\/policy-037"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2025,11,16]]},"DOI":"10.1109\/ase63991.2025.00182","type":"proceedings-article","created":{"date-parts":[[2026,1,28]],"date-time":"2026-01-28T20:54:38Z","timestamp":1769633678000},"page":"2196-2208","source":"Crossref","is-referenced-by-count":1,"title":["Generating Failure-Based Oracles to Support Testing of Reported Bugs in Android Apps"],"prefix":"10.1109","author":[{"given":"Jack","family":"Johnson","sequence":"first","affiliation":[{"name":"University of Minnesota,MN,USA"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Junayed","family":"Mahmud","sequence":"additional","affiliation":[{"name":"University of Central Florida,FL,USA"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Oscar","family":"Chaparro","sequence":"additional","affiliation":[{"name":"William &#x0026; Mary,VA,USA"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Kevin","family":"Moran","sequence":"additional","affiliation":[{"name":"University of Central Florida,FL,USA"}],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"Mattia","family":"Fazzini","sequence":"additional","affiliation":[{"name":"University of Minnesota,MN,USA"}],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"263","reference":[{"key":"ref1","doi-asserted-by":"publisher","DOI":"10.1145\/3540250.3549131"},{"key":"ref2","doi-asserted-by":"publisher","DOI":"10.1109\/SANER53432.2022.00048"},{"key":"ref3","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2022.3174028"},{"key":"ref4","doi-asserted-by":"publisher","DOI":"10.1109\/ICPC66645.2025.00010"},{"key":"ref5","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E55347.2025.00241"},{"key":"ref6","doi-asserted-by":"publisher","DOI":"10.1145\/3338906.3338947"},{"key":"ref7","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E-Companion58688.2023.00048"},{"key":"ref8","doi-asserted-by":"publisher","DOI":"10.1109\/MSR66628.2025.00025"},{"key":"ref9","doi-asserted-by":"publisher","DOI":"10.1145\/3597503.3608139"},{"key":"ref10","doi-asserted-by":"publisher","DOI":"10.1109\/ICSME64153.2025.00111"},{"key":"ref11","doi-asserted-by":"publisher","DOI":"10.1145\/3650212.3680357"},{"key":"ref12","doi-asserted-by":"publisher","DOI":"10.1007\/s10664-018-9672-z"},{"key":"ref13","doi-asserted-by":"publisher","DOI":"10.1109\/ICSME.2017.100"},{"key":"ref14","doi-asserted-by":"publisher","DOI":"10.1109\/ICPC.2015.14"},{"key":"ref15","doi-asserted-by":"publisher","DOI":"10.1145\/3213846.3213869"},{"key":"ref16","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2019.00030"},{"key":"ref17","doi-asserted-by":"publisher","DOI":"10.1145\/3395363.3397355"},{"key":"ref18","doi-asserted-by":"publisher","DOI":"10.1145\/3488244"},{"key":"ref19","doi-asserted-by":"publisher","DOI":"10.1109\/tse.2024.3450837"},{"key":"ref20","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E48619.2023.00194"},{"key":"ref21","doi-asserted-by":"publisher","DOI":"10.1145\/3597926.3598066"},{"key":"ref22","doi-asserted-by":"publisher","DOI":"10.1145\/3597503.3608137"},{"key":"ref23","doi-asserted-by":"publisher","DOI":"10.1145\/3597503.3623298"},{"key":"ref24","doi-asserted-by":"publisher","DOI":"10.1145\/3650212.3680341"},{"key":"ref25","doi-asserted-by":"publisher","DOI":"10.1145\/3485533"},{"key":"ref26","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2014.2372785"},{"key":"ref27","article-title":"A survey on automated program repair techniques","author":"Huang","year":"2023"},{"key":"ref28","doi-asserted-by":"publisher","DOI":"10.1145\/3106237.3106285"},{"key":"ref29","doi-asserted-by":"crossref","DOI":"10.1145\/3643991.3644930","article-title":"Automating gui-based test oracles for mobile apps","volume-title":"Proceedings of the 21st International Conference on Mining Software Repositories","author":"Baral"},{"key":"ref30","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E-FoSE59343.2023.00008"},{"key":"ref31","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2024.3368208"},{"key":"ref32","doi-asserted-by":"publisher","DOI":"10.1109\/saner64311.2025.00039"},{"key":"ref33","article-title":"Android uiautomator"},{"key":"ref34","doi-asserted-by":"crossref","article-title":"Generating failure-based oracles to support testing of reported failures in android apps","author":"Johnson","DOI":"10.1109\/ASE63991.2025.00182"},{"key":"ref35","article-title":"Layouts in views","year":"2024"},{"key":"ref36","doi-asserted-by":"publisher","DOI":"10.1145\/3597926.3598138"},{"key":"ref37","article-title":"Build and run your app"},{"key":"ref38","doi-asserted-by":"publisher","DOI":"10.1093\/hcr\/30.3.411"},{"key":"ref39","doi-asserted-by":"publisher","DOI":"10.4135\/9781071878781"},{"key":"ref40","doi-asserted-by":"publisher","DOI":"10.1177\/0049124113500475"},{"key":"ref41","doi-asserted-by":"publisher","DOI":"10.4135\/9781452230153"},{"key":"ref42","volume-title":"Qualitative data analysis: A methods sourcebook","author":"Miles","year":"2018"},{"key":"ref43","article-title":"Models"},{"key":"ref44","article-title":"New embedding models and api updates","year":"2024"},{"key":"ref45","doi-asserted-by":"publisher","DOI":"10.1145\/3368089.3417928"},{"key":"ref46","article-title":"Decomposed prompting: A modular approach for solving complex tasks","author":"Khot","year":"2023"},{"key":"ref47","doi-asserted-by":"publisher","DOI":"10.18653\/v1\/2022.emnlp-main.759"},{"key":"ref48","first-page":"22 199","article-title":"Large language models are zero-shot reasoners","volume":"35","author":"Kojima","year":"2022","journal-title":"Advances in neural information processing systems"},{"key":"ref49","first-page":"24 824","article-title":"Chain-of-thought prompting elicits reasoning in large language models","volume":"35","author":"Wei","year":"2022","journal-title":"Advances in neural information processing systems"},{"key":"ref50","doi-asserted-by":"publisher","DOI":"10.1145\/3491102.3517582"},{"key":"ref51","first-page":"1877","article-title":"Language models are few-shot learners","volume":"33","author":"Brown","year":"2020","journal-title":"Advances in neural information processing systems"},{"key":"ref52","doi-asserted-by":"publisher","DOI":"10.1177\/001316446002000104"},{"key":"ref53","volume-title":"Advanced data mining techniques","author":"Olson","year":"2008"},{"key":"ref54","article-title":"Answer to e-mail without scrolling","year":"2019"},{"key":"ref55","article-title":"Hello gpt-4o","year":"2024"},{"key":"ref56","article-title":"Llama 4: Benchmarks, api pricing, open source","year":"2025"},{"key":"ref57","article-title":"Llama 4: Benchmarks, api pricing, open source","year":"2025"},{"key":"ref58","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2017.27"},{"key":"ref59","doi-asserted-by":"publisher","DOI":"10.1145\/3639478.3643119"},{"key":"ref60","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-031-49252-5_8"},{"key":"ref61","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2016.2597136"},{"key":"ref62","doi-asserted-by":"publisher","DOI":"10.1145\/357474.355050"},{"key":"ref63","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2021.106625"},{"key":"ref64","article-title":"Reinforcement learning-driven test generation for Android GUI applications using formal specifications","author":"Koroglu","year":"2019"},{"key":"ref65","first-page":"178","article-title":"Supporting oracle construction via static analysis","volume-title":"Proceedings of the 31st IEEE\/ACM International Conference on Automated Software Engineering","author":"Chen"},{"key":"ref66","doi-asserted-by":"publisher","DOI":"10.1145\/3468264.3473109"},{"key":"ref67","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.2022.3150876"},{"key":"ref68","doi-asserted-by":"publisher","DOI":"10.1109\/icse43902.2021.00075"},{"key":"ref69","doi-asserted-by":"publisher","DOI":"10.1145\/3377811.3380411"},{"key":"ref70","doi-asserted-by":"publisher","DOI":"10.1145\/3468264.3468586"},{"key":"ref71","doi-asserted-by":"publisher","DOI":"10.1145\/3460319.3464806"},{"key":"ref72","doi-asserted-by":"publisher","DOI":"10.1109\/ICST.2014.31"},{"key":"ref73","doi-asserted-by":"publisher","DOI":"10.1145\/3597503.3639180"},{"key":"ref74","doi-asserted-by":"publisher","DOI":"10.1109\/ICST60714.2024.00020"}],"event":{"name":"2025 40th IEEE\/ACM International Conference on Automated Software Engineering (ASE)","location":"Seoul, Korea, Republic of","start":{"date-parts":[[2025,11,16]]},"end":{"date-parts":[[2025,11,20]]}},"container-title":["2025 40th IEEE\/ACM International Conference on Automated Software Engineering (ASE)"],"original-title":[],"link":[{"URL":"https:\/\/2.zoppoz.workers.dev:443\/http\/xplorestaging.ieee.org\/ielx8\/11334056\/11334198\/11334637.pdf?arnumber=11334637","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2026,1,29]],"date-time":"2026-01-29T09:06:52Z","timestamp":1769677612000},"score":1,"resource":{"primary":{"URL":"https:\/\/2.zoppoz.workers.dev:443\/https\/ieeexplore.ieee.org\/document\/11334637\/"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2025,11,16]]},"references-count":74,"URL":"https:\/\/2.zoppoz.workers.dev:443\/https\/doi.org\/10.1109\/ase63991.2025.00182","relation":{},"subject":[],"published":{"date-parts":[[2025,11,16]]}}}